Etta Sullivan
PECOS — Etta Sullivan, 86, of Pecos, retired co-owner of Sullivan Drilling Company, died Saturday, Oct. 25, 2003, at Reeves County Hospital.
Services will be at 10 a.m. Wednesday at First Baptist Church with the Rev. Greer Willis officiating. Burial will be at 4 p.m. at Resthaven Memorial Park in Lubbock. Arrangements are by Pecos Funeral Home.
She was born in Sparta, Mo., and was a lifetime resident of Pecos. She was Baptist.
SURVIVORS: Son, Johnny Robert Sullivan of Holdenville, Okla.; daughter, Gay Rarick of Odessa; 10 grandchildren; 15 great-grandchildren; and 10 great-great-grandchildren.
Patsy Barnett
IRAAN — Patsy Lee Barnett, 62, of Odessa, died Monday, Jan. 19, 2004, at her residence.
Graveside services will be at noon Thursday at Restland cemetery in Iraan. Arrangements are by Frank W. Wilson Funeral Directors.
She was born in Arkansas and moved to Iraan in 1958.
SURVIVORS: Sons, Billy Barnett of Mertzon and Bobby Barnett of Odessa; and four grandchildren.
Mary Chamblin
ODESSA —Mary Ardell Locke Chamblin, 87, of Odessa, died Monday, Jan. 19, 2004, at her residence.
Services will be at 1 p.m. Saturday at the Lutheran Church of the Risen Lord with the Rev. James Otterness officiating. Burial will be at Sunset Memorial Gardens. Arrangements are by Frank W. Wilson Funeral Directors.
She was born in Fort Smith, Ark. She was a member of the Lutheran Church of the Risen Lord.
SURVIVORS: Son, Bobby L. Chamblin of Odessa; and one grandchild.
Natividad Corrales Sr.
GRANDFALLS — Natividad Ortega Corrales Sr., 87, of Grandfalls, a school custodian, died Tuesday, Jan. 20, 2004, in Lubbock.
Rosary will be said at 8 p.m. today at St. Gertrude Catholic Church. Services will be at 2 p.m. Thursday at the church with the Rev. John Lucido officiating. Burial will be at Tamarisk cemetery. Arrangements are by Family Funeral Services/Jackie Harkey of Monahans.
He was born in Ruidoso, Texas.
SURVIVORS: Sons, Pedro Corrales and Nat Corrales Jr., both of Lubbock; daughters, Maria Reyna of Hart, Louisa Ramon of Lubbock and Sofia Tefertiller of Pyote; 22 grandchildren; 28 great-grandchildren; and two great-great-grandchildren.
Harvey Garrett Sr.
ANDREWS — Harvey Weldon Garrett Sr., 68, of Andrews, former owner and operator of G.L. Oil Field Services and Lonestar Oil Service, died Tuesday, Jan. 20, 2004, at Midland Memorial Hospital.
Services will be at 10 a.m. Thursday at McNett Funeral Home Chapel with the Rev. Jason Connor officiating. Graveside services will be at 5 p.m. Thursday at Pleasant Valley cemetery in Weinert. Arrangements are by McNett Funeral Home.
He was born in Weinert and had lived in Andrews for 35 years. He was an Army veteran of the Korean War. He was a member of the Andrews Church of God.
SURVIVORS: Wife, Maria C. Garrett of Andrews; sons, Micheal Garrett of Searcy, Ark., Chris Garrett of Odessa and Harvey “Drew” Garrett Jr. of Andrews; daughters, Deydra “De De” Bowers, Maria M. Garrett-Moreno and Monique Garrett, all of Andrews; brothers, Alton Garrett of Abilene and Frank Garrett of Las Vegas, Nev.; sister, Maxine Boling of Weinert; and three grandchildren.
Delylah Hughes
ODESSA — Delylah “Lila” Pearl Hughes, 81, of Odessa, a homemaker, died Monday, Jan. 19, 2004, in Odessa.
Graveside services will be at 2 p.m. Thursday at Sunset Memorial Gardens with John O’Guinn officiating. Arrangements are by Frank W. Wilson Funeral Home.
She was born in Eliasville. She was a member of the Living Church of God.
SURVIVORS: Son, Jerry C. Hughes of Odessa; daughter, Sue Norrid of Odessa; sister, Frances Williams of Cyril, Okla.; 11 grandchildren; and 17 great-grandchildren.
Andres Molinar
ALPINE — Andres Molinar, 71, of Alpine died Sunday, Jan. 18, 2004, at Big Bend Regional Hospital in Alpine.
Services will be at 10 a.m. today at Our Lady of Peace Catholic Church. Burial will be at Holy Angel Catholic cemetery. Arrangements are by Memorial Funeral Home of Fort Stockton.
He was born in Alpine.
SURVIVORS: Daughter, Mona Molinar Martinez of Alpine; sisters, Dora Molinar of Alpine, Viola Ybarra of Midland and Eva R. Rodriguez of California; and four grandchildren.
Isaias Galindo
FORT STOCKTON — Isaias Levda Galindo, 30, of Fort Stockton died Monday, Jan. 19, 2004.
Services are pending with Memorial Funeral Home.
Manuela Ybarra
ODESSA — Manuela Ybarra, 90, of Odessa died Tuesday, Jan. 20, 2004, in Hurst.
Services are pending with Martinez Funeral Home.
Rodney French
ODESSA — Rodney Lee French, 63, of Odessa, a maintenance worker, died Wednesday, Dec. 17, 2003, at Hospice House.
Burial will be at Rose Hill cemetery. Arrangements are by Memorial Services Chapa Funeral Home.
He was born in Waco.
SURVIVORS: Wife, Peggy French of Odessa; sons, Ronnie French and Bryan French, both of Sacramento, Calif.; daughter, Joyce Anne Vanderbilt of Big Rock, Tenn.; brother, James Richard Campbell of Odessa; sister, Susie Sarakas of Odessa; four grandchildren; and one great-grandchild.
Albert Garrett Jr.
MONAHANS — Albert Henry Garrett Jr., 87, of Monahans, retired from Shell Pipeline, died Monday, Dec. 15, 2003, in Spartanburg, S.C.
Graveside services will be at 11 a.m. Saturday at Monahans Memorial cemetery. Arrange-ments are by Family Funeral Services/Jackie Harkey.
He was born in Monahans. He was a U.S. Navy veteran of World War II.
SURVIVORS: Wife, Neta Garrett of Monahans; son, Jay Michael Garrett of Houston; daughters, Jolissa Lusk of Monahans and Stacy Kohlmeier of Spartanburg; brothers, Paul M. Garrett and Joseph Garrett, both of Big Spring; sisters, Louise Dunlap and Margaret Nye, both of Big Spring, Annie Mae Harris of El Paso and Geraldine Jessup of Poughkeepsie, N.Y.; eight grandchildren; and eight great-grandchildren.
Albert Hinojosa
BIG SPRING — Albert “El Colorado” Hinojosa, 44, of Big Spring, a construction worker, formerly of Odessa, died Tuesday, Dec. 16, 2003, at Scenic Mountain Medical Center.
Mass will be celebrated at 3 p.m. today at St. Thomas Catholic Church. Burial will be at Mount Olive Memorial Park. Arrangements are by Myers & Smith Funeral Home.
He was born in San Antonio. He was Catholic.
SURVIVORS: Daughter, Mona Lisa Baeza of California; mother, Maria Hinojosa of Big Spring; brothers, Homer Hinojosa Jr. of Abilene and Juan Hinojosa of Big Spring; sisters, Maria Carey and Sophie Hinojosa, both of Big Spring, Olga Tijerina of Odessa and Elizabeth Hinojosa of Oklahoma City; and three grandchildren.
Guadalupe Pizarro
MIDLAND — Guadalupe M. Pizarro, 57, a homemaker, died Tuesday, Dec. 16, 2003, of cancer, at her residence.
Services will be at 11 a.m. today at Pipkin Funeral Home Chapel. Burial will be at Resthaven Memorial Park. Arrangements are by Pipkin Funeral Home.
She was born in El Mesquite Municipio de Ojinaga, Chihuahua, Mexico. She was a member of La Iglesia de Cristo.
SURVIVORS: Husband, Francisco H. Pizarro of Midland; sons, Manuel M. Esquibel, Dolores M. Esquibel, Johnny M. Esquibel, Freddy M. Esquibel, Jesse M. Esquibel, Raymond Madrid, Gustavo Pizarro and Francisco M. Pizarro Jr., all of Midland; daughters, Josie Esquibel Casillas and Lulu Esquibel Corona, both of Midland, Maria R. Esquibel Jacobo of Arlington and Linda Pizarro Juarez of San Antonio; brothers, Bartolome Madrid, Emilio Madrid, Ismael Madrid, Faustino Madrid and Julio Madrid, all of Midland and Guadalupe Madrid of Ojinaga; sisters, Maria de Jesus Gonzalez, Rita Garcia, Christy Sanchez and Victoria Sanchez, all of Midland, Isabel Mata of Presidio, Dora Medrano of Ojinaga, Eva Hernandez of Las Vegas and Manuela Camacho and Jesus Rivera, both of Lubbock; 34 grandchildren; and four great-grandchildren.
